Which cichids are we talking about?

Some of the more peaceful are ok, rams, keyholes are ok.
 
Angelfish would be fine, too. Firemouths, severums, festivium have a reputation for being relatively peaceful, but they're also pretty big. I've heard luck with people keeping platys and swordtails with unpaired convicts, as well. They're nimble and robust enough to put up with some amount of aggression, but paired convicts are terror for anything that shares water with them.

would bolivian rams be ok as they are quite small and i have a jewel rekon 80 and dont want something that will be too big for the tank, and upon doing some reasurch they grow to about 4" so should be ok with 10 plattys, i am looking at keeping a pair would this be ok?
 
Yes bolivian rams would be fine, two in there should be no problem. Provide them with some plants (real or fake) and a couple of caves and they shoud be fine. You will need to keep on top of water changes and provide good water quality as rams can be senstive to higher levels of nitrAte than other fish. Bolivian rams are hardier than german blue rams though, so you should be fine.
